FileTools[Compressed][Open] - 読み込み/書き込み用に圧縮ファイルを開く
|
使い方
|
|
Open(filename, options)
|
|
パラメータ
|
|
filename
|
-
|
文字列
|
options
|
-
|
(オプション) option=value 形式の引数 (mode、append、または gzipopts のいずれか)
|
|
|
|
|
説明
|
|
•
|
filename が既存のファイル名の場合、オプション append を指定するか mode に "write" を指定した場合を除き、そのファイルは読み取り専用として開かれます。mode="write" を指定した場合は、オプション append も一緒に指定しない限り、filename が上書きされます。
|
•
|
filename が既存のファイル名でない場合は、そのファイルが書き込み可能なファイルとして開かれます。
|
|
|
オプション
|
|
•
|
mode : "read" または "write"
|
•
|
append : true または false (デフォルト); 既存のファイルに追加するかどうかを指定します。
|
|
|
互換性
|
|
•
|
FileTools[Compressed][Open] コマンドは Maple 16 で導入されました。
|
|
|
例
|
|
>
|
file := FileTools[TemporaryFilename](cat(FileTools[TemporaryDirectory](),kernelopts(dirsep),"GZtest-"));
|
| (1) |
>
|
fd := FileTools[Compressed][Open](file);
|
| (2) |
>
|
FileTools[Compressed][Close](fd);
|
| (3) |
>
|
FileTools[Compressed][Open](file);
|
| (4) |
>
|
FileTools[Compressed][Open](file);
|
>
|
FileTools[Compressed][Close](file);
|
| (5) |
|
|
Download Help Document
Was this information helpful?